Transform Your Space: The Ultimate Guide to False Ceilings in Aizawl
Gone are the days when a ceiling was just a plain roof over your head. Today, a false ceiling, also known as a drop or suspended ceiling, is a key element of modern interior design. It’s essentially a second ceiling hung below the main structural ceiling, and it can completely change the look and feel of a room. But it’s not just about aesthetics; false ceilings offer a range of practical benefits that are especially useful for homes in Aizawl.
Living in a place with a humid climate like Aizawl means dealing with concerns like moisture and the need for good ventilation. A false ceiling can be a game-changer. It provides an extra layer of protection against dampness that can seep through the roof, preventing issues like peeling paint and leaks. Furthermore, the air gap between the original ceiling and the false one acts as a natural insulator. This helps in keeping your rooms cooler during the warm months and can even lead to energy savings by reducing the load on your air conditioner.
Which False Ceiling Material is Right for You?
Choosing the right material is the most important step in getting the false ceiling you want. The material affects the look, the durability, and of course, the cost. Here’s a look at some of the most popular options available in Aizawl:
- Gypsum Ceilings: This is a very popular choice for a reason. Gypsum boards are lightweight, easy to install, and come with a smooth, seamless finish. They are also fire-resistant and provide good sound insulation, making them perfect for living rooms and bedrooms. Because they are factory-made, the quality is consistent, and installation is clean and quick.
- Plaster of Paris (POP) Ceilings: If you have an intricate or custom design in mind, POP is your best friend. It’s a powder that’s mixed with water on-site and can be molded into any shape you desire. This flexibility makes it ideal for decorative cornices and elaborate central designs. However, it needs skilled labor and can be messier to install than gypsum.
- PVC (Polyvinyl Chloride) Ceilings: For areas with high moisture like bathrooms and kitchens, PVC false ceilings are an excellent, budget-friendly choice. They are waterproof, termite-proof, and very easy to maintain. Available in a variety of pre-finished colors and patterns, they offer a quick and hassle-free installation.
- Wooden Ceilings: For a touch of warmth and natural elegance, nothing beats a wooden false ceiling. It can give your space a luxurious, rustic, or classic feel. However, wood is a premium material and is more expensive. It also requires treatment to protect it from termites and moisture, making it a high-maintenance option.
- Metal Ceilings: Often used in commercial spaces, metal ceilings are gaining popularity in homes for an industrial or modern look. They are incredibly durable, easy to clean, and long-lasting. Materials like aluminum and galvanized iron are common choices.
Decoding the False Ceiling Cost in Aizawl
The cost of a false ceiling in Aizawl depends on several factors, including the material chosen, the complexity of the design, the total area, and labor charges. Here is an approximate cost breakdown to help you budget:
- POP False Ceiling Cost: Generally the most budget-friendly option, POP ceilings can range from ₹60 to ₹120 per square foot. The price varies based on the intricacy of the design.
- Gypsum False Ceiling Cost: A bit more expensive than POP, gypsum ceilings typically cost between ₹70 and ₹150 per square foot. The cost-effectiveness comes from its quick installation and clean finish.
- PVC False Ceiling Cost: PVC ceilings are also quite affordable, with prices ranging from ₹50 to ₹100 per square foot, making them a great value-for-money option.
- Wooden False Ceiling Cost: As a premium material, wood is on the higher end. Expect costs to start from ₹850 and go up to ₹1,400 per square foot or more, depending on the type of wood and finish.
- Metal False Ceiling Cost: The cost for metal ceilings can vary widely, from around ₹120 to ₹400 per square foot, depending on the type of metal and panel design.
Additional costs to consider include charges for any extra design elements, light fixtures, and painting. It’s always a good idea to get a detailed quote from your contractor that covers all these aspects.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)
What is the main purpose of a false ceiling?
A false ceiling serves both aesthetic and functional purposes. It conceals wiring, plumbing, and ductwork, improves a room’s acoustics by reducing noise, provides thermal insulation, and allows for creative lighting solutions.
Which is cheaper, POP or Gypsum?
Generally, Plaster of Paris (POP) is considered to be more budget-friendly than gypsum. POP can be about 20-25% cheaper, though the final cost depends on the design’s complexity.
How long does a false ceiling last?
A well-installed and maintained false ceiling can last for many years. Gypsum and PVC ceilings are known for their durability and can last for over 20 years with minimal maintenance.
Is a false ceiling good for homes in humid places like Aizawl?
Yes, absolutely. Materials like PVC are waterproof and ideal for humid climates. Additionally, false ceilings can help manage dampness and improve air circulation, making them a practical choice for Aizawl’s weather.
How much time does it take to install a false ceiling?
The installation time depends on the size of the room and the complexity of the design. A simple gypsum board ceiling in a standard-sized room can be installed in a few days, while intricate POP designs might take longer.
